Early Life, Family Background & Road to Cricket

Shubman Gill was born and raised in Fazilka, Punjab — a city in the border districts of the state — into a close-knit Jatt Sikh family. His father, Lakhwinder Singh Gill, is a farmer who relocated his family from Fazilka to Mohali so that young Shubman could access better cricket training facilities. This sacrifice made by the family has become one of the most well-known origin stories in Indian cricket.

His mother, Keart Gill, is a housewife and a constant pillar of emotional support. His elder sister, Shahneel Gill, is a corporate professional now based in Canada and an ardent supporter who is frequently seen cheering in the stands during India and IPL matches. Shubman completed his schooling at Manav Mangal Smart School, Mohali, and grew up playing cricket at the Punjab Cricket Association (PCA) facilities.

Youth Cricket & The U-19 World Cup

Shubman Gill’s talent was evident from his teenage years. He was a prolific run-scorer in the domestic youth circuit and caught the national eye when he was selected for India’s U-19 team for the 2018 ICC U-19 World Cup in New Zealand. India won the tournament, and Gill was declared the Player of the Tournament for his consistent performances — particularly a brilliant 102-ball century in the semi-final. That performance triggered an avalanche of interest from IPL franchises.

Shubman Gill Century Record & Highest Score — A History of Big Knocks

One of the most frequently searched topics about the Indian skipper is Shubman Gill’s century record. Gill is a rare batter who has posted centuries in all three international formats, and his list of triple-digit scores reads like a highlight reel of modern batting excellence.

Shubman Gill’s Test Highest Score — 269 vs England (2025)

The most jaw-dropping entry on Gill’s scorecard is his 269 against England at Edgbaston, Birmingham in July 2025 — the highest score by an Indian captain in Test history, surpassing Virat Kohli’s 254* against South Africa. Playing in the 2nd Test of the Anderson-Tendulkar Trophy, Gill arrived at the crease and constructed an innings of rare command, occupying the crease for 509 minutes off 387 balls, hitting 30 fours and 3 sixes. India posted 587 in their first innings and Gill followed it up with an equally devastating 161 off 162 balls in the second innings, finishing with a staggering match aggregate of 430 runs — the highest by any Indian batter in a single Test match.

Shubman Gill’s ODI Double Century — 208 vs New Zealand (2023)

Before his Test record, Gill had already made history in ODI cricket. On January 18, 2023, playing against New Zealand in Hyderabad, Shubman Gill smashed 208 off just 149 balls — becoming the youngest batter in history to score an ODI double century at just 23 years old. The innings included 19 fours and 9 sixes and remains one of the most dominant one-day innings by any Indian batter.

Shubman Gill ICC Ranking — From Prospect to No. 1

Shubman Gill’s ICC ranking journey is one of the most compelling in recent Indian cricket history. In ODI cricket, his consistency proved impossible to ignore: heading into the 2025 ICC Champions Trophy, he had climbed to the summit of the ICC Men’s ODI Batting Rankings at No. 1 — the first Indian to do so since Virat Kohli’s long reign. He achieved this with 796 rating points, fuelled by a stellar ODI series against England at home where he scored 259 runs across three matches including a century and two fifties.

In ICC Test Rankings, Gill is currently ranked in the top 10 (10th as of early 2026) with 730 rating points. He briefly dropped in the rankings following a difficult Border-Gavaskar Trophy 2024-25 in Australia, but recovered emphatically with his monster England series in 2025. In ICC T20I Rankings, he holds a position around 64th — limited by fewer T20I appearances given India’s packed middle order, though his IPL dominance reflects a far higher calibre.

Why Was Shubman Gill Dropped? The MCG Story & Comeback

One of the most searched questions about the Indian batter is: “Why is Shubman Gill dropped?” The answer takes us back to the Border-Gavaskar Trophy 2024-25 in Australia. After a difficult start to the series, where Gill failed to convert his starts into big scores, he was left out of the playing XI for the crucial Boxing Day Test at the Melbourne Cricket Ground (MCG). The decision was a public blow to a player of his stature — the images of Gill walking back into the dressing room after warming up, only to be told he wasn’t playing, became one of the most discussed moments in Indian cricket that season.

The MCG Moment: Shubman Gill was dropped for India’s Boxing Day Test at the MCG during the 2024-25 Border-Gavaskar Trophy due to inconsistent performances in difficult Australian conditions. He accepted the decision with grace but channelled the hurt into one of cricket’s greatest comebacks.

Rather than let the setback define him, Shubman Gill used the disappointment as fuel. By the time the England Test series in 2025 arrived, he had not only returned to the XI but had been appointed as India’s Test captain following Rohit Sharma’s retirement. In the very first Test as captain, he scored 147 at Leeds. And then came Birmingham — a 269 that permanently silenced every critic who had questioned his credentials at the highest level.

The MCG dropping and the subsequent 269 now form one of the most inspiring chapters in recent Indian cricket: a reminder that being dropped can sometimes be the making of a champion.

Shubman Gill IPL Career — Gujarat Titans Captain

Shubman Gill’s IPL journey began with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R), for whom he played from 2018 to 2021, finishing as their leading run-scorer in 2021 with 478 runs. He then moved to Gujarat Titans (GT) from IPL 2022, where he became one of the defining batters of the franchise era.

The pinnacle of his IPL batting came in the 2023 season, where he scored 890 runs at a strike rate of 157.80 — the second-highest aggregate in a single IPL season in history. This included three centuries and earned him the coveted Orange Cap as the season’s leading run-scorer. He was appointed captain of Gujarat Titans in 2024 following Hardik Pandya’s exit and has led them into the playoffs. His opening partnership with B Sai Sudharsan became one of the most feared in IPL history, with the two becoming the only third pair to cross 900 partnership runs in a single season.

Shubman Gill Batting Style & Playing Characteristics

What sets Shubman Gill apart from many modern-era batters is the fusion of classical technique with modern aggression. Cricket fans and analysts consistently highlight the following as hallmarks of his game:

The Cover Drive: Gill’s cover drive is considered among the most aesthetically pleasing in contemporary cricket. He gets into position early, presents a full face of the bat, and drives with languid elegance — reminiscent of the great Rahul Dravid at his best.

Back-Foot Punch: Against short-pitched bowling, Gill has exceptional back-foot technique. His ability to punch through the off-side off the back foot is particularly effective against fast bowling.

Pull and Hook Shots: The pull shot became a weapon Gill mastered during his time in the IPL. He is adept at picking up length quickly and dispatching anything short to the leg-side boundary.

Long Innings Capacity: Perhaps his most valuable trait is his ability to bat for exceptionally long periods. His 269 at Edgbaston — 509 minutes at the crease — showed a monumental capacity to occupy the crease that defines elite Test batters.

T20 Explosiveness: Despite his classical instincts, Gill can shift to T20 mode seamlessly, as his 890-run IPL campaign and T20I century demonstrate. His bat speed and ability to hit over the infield are genuinely world-class.
